Xunqiang Tao is a scholar working on Signal Processing,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Xunqiang Tao has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 478 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Signal Processing, 7 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 3 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Xunqiang Tao’s work include Biometric Identification and Security (8 papers), Face recognition and analysis (5 papers) and Face and Expression Recognition (5 papers). Xunqiang Tao is often cited by papers focused on Biometric Identification and Security (8 papers), Face recognition and analysis (5 papers) and Face and Expression Recognition (5 papers). Xunqiang Tao collaborates with scholars based in China, Japan and United States. Xunqiang Tao's co-authors include Weihong Deng, Yaohai Huang, Jiani Hu, Mei Wang, Yaoyao Zhong, Tongliang Liu, Zhaoqing Wang, Yu Lu, Qiang Li and Mingming Gong and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Pattern Recognition Letters and Journal of Network and Computer Applications.
